What does the dividend announcement signal about the company's cash flow and financial health?

The $0.02‑per‑share quarterly dividend indicates that Table Trac’s board believes the company has enough free cash to service a regular, recurring payout. Even a modest dividend on a small‑cap, OTC‑QX stock signals a baseline level of cash‑flow stability and a commitment to returning capital to shareholders, which is a positive sign of financial health in a sector where many peers still conserve cash. It also suggests the firm is generating consistent operating earnings (or at least sufficient cash from operations or financing) to meet the dividend schedule without jeopardising its growth‑oriented capital‑expenditure plans.

From a market‑dynamic perspective, the announcement can attract yield‑seeking investors and may tighten the share‑price discount as the stock trades closer to its “fair‑value” dividend‑adjusted price. Technically, the dividend date (Sept 12) often coincides with a short‑term price dip as the ex‑dividend adjustment is applied, followed by a modest rebound if the cash‑flow narrative holds.
